Rosslyn Chapel,
an extraordinary 15th century medieval chapel near Edinburgh, has long been
shrouded in mystery. Continuing to inspire many today with its
unique stone symbolism
and special atmosphere, Rosslyn is also known as one of the main settings for The Da Vinci Code.

Karen
Ralls, PhD, medieval historian, media
consultant, and author of the bestselling The Templars and the
Grail, was deputy Curator of the Rosslyn Chapel Brydon
exhibition and was Postdoctoral Fellow at the University of
Edinburgh, before moving to Oxford in 2001. She lectures
internationally and appears regularly on History Channel and
National
Geographic TV documentaries. For more information about the author,
